Products Description
Pure nickel wire is a wire-shaped material made of high-purity nickel metal with excellent performance and diverse application fields. Pure nickel wire is world-famous for its excellent corrosion resistance, high electrical conductivity, high thermal conductivity and magnetism.
Pure nickel wire has a wide range of applications in electronics and electrical engineering. Due to its high electrical conductivity, pure nickel wire is often used to make resistors, inductors, and electronic components. It is also widely used in wires, cables and printed circuit boards to provide reliable current transmission and signal transmission.
Pure nickel wire also has important applications in the field of heating elements. Due to its excellent thermal conductivity, pure nickel wire is widely used in the manufacture of heating coils and heaters. It can withstand high-temperature environments and provide uniform and stable heating effects, so it is very useful in fields such as industrial heating, household appliances, and auto parts.

Specification
Grade | Ni+Co | Cu | Si | Mn | C | Mg | S | P | Fe |
N4 | 99.9 | ≤0.015 | ≤0.03 | ≤0.002 | ≤0.01 | ≤0.01 | ≤0.001 | ≤0.001 | ≤0.04 |
N6 | 99.5 | 0.10 | 0.10 | 0.05 | 0.10 | 0.10 | 0.005 | 0.002 | 0.10 |
Ni201 | ≥99.9 | ≤0.25 | ≤0.35 | ≤0.35 | ≤0.02 | / | ≤0.01 | / | ≤0.40 |
Ni200 | ≥99.6 | ≤0.25 | ≤0.35 | ≤0.35 | ≤0.15 | / | ≤0.01 | / | ≤0.40 |
Size Range | |
Wire | 0.025-10mm |
Ribbon | (0.50-0.25)*(0.5-6)mm |
Strip | (0.05-0.5)*(5-200)mm |
Advantages
1. Excellent corrosion resistance: Pure nickel wire performs well in various corrosive media, including organic acids, inorganic acids, alkaline media, high-temperature corrosion and seawater. This allows pure nickel wire to provide reliable performance and long service life in many corrosive environments.
2. High conductivity: Pure nickel wire has good electrical conductivity, making it widely used in electronics, electrical engineering and electronic device manufacturing. It provides low resistance and efficient current transfer to ensure normal operation of the device.
3. High thermal conductivity: Pure nickel wire has excellent thermal conductivity properties, making it ideal for heating element manufacturing. It can provide uniform heating distribution and efficient heat conduction to meet various heating needs.
4. Magnetic properties: Pure nickel wire has good magnetic properties and can be used to make magnetic components and magnetic materials. This makes pure nickel wire widely useful in electronics, electrical engineering and magnetic applications.
5. Plasticity and workability: Pure nickel wire has good plasticity and workability and can be formed and processed through processes such as drawing, rolling and forging. This enables pure nickel wire to meet the needs of various complex shapes and sizes and adapt to different application scenarios.
6. High temperature stability: Pure nickel wire performs well in high temperature environments and can withstand corrosion such as high temperature oxidation, sulfurization and chlorination. This makes pure nickel wire widely used in high-temperature processes, aerospace and energy.
To sum up, pure nickel wire has become one of the indispensable materials in many industries due to its excellent corrosion resistance, high electrical conductivity, high thermal conductivity and magnetic properties. Its versatility and processability make it suitable for use in a wide range of fields including electronics, electrical engineering, heating element manufacturing, magnetic applications and more.

Corrosion resistance
Pure nickel wire has excellent corrosion resistance, making it widely used in many fields.
Resistant to corrosive media: Pure nickel wire has good resistance to many corrosive media. It can resist corrosion from a variety of organic acids (such as acetic acid, citric acid), inorganic acids (such as sulfuric acid, hydrochloric acid, nitric acid) and alkaline media. In addition, pure nickel wire is also resistant to oxidizing gases and moisture.
High Temperature Corrosion: Pure nickel wire performs well in high temperature environments. It can withstand oxidation, sulfidation and chloride corrosion at high temperatures. This makes pure nickel wire widely used in industries such as petrochemical, energy and aerospace, where high temperatures and corrosive environments are common.
Seawater corrosion: Pure nickel wire also shows good resistance to seawater corrosion. It can resist chloride ions in seawater and other corrosive media in the marine environment, so it is widely used in fields such as marine engineering, shipbuilding, and marine resource development.
Corrosion protection: Pure nickel wire can further improve its corrosion resistance through some corrosion protection measures. For example, the corrosion resistance of pure nickel wire can be enhanced through surface coating, electroplating, anode protection and appropriate alloying, making it suitable for use in more harsh environments.
Although pure nickel wire has excellent corrosion resistance, it may still be affected by some corrosion in certain corrosive environments. Therefore, when selecting pure nickel wire, it is necessary to evaluate it based on the specific application environment and corrosive medium, and take appropriate corrosion protection measures to ensure its long-term stable performance.
Influencing factors
Its own chemical stability: Pure nickel wire is composed of extremely pure nickel, and nickel itself has high chemical stability. It can maintain relatively stable chemical reactions with many corrosive media and is not easily corroded, dissolved or undergoes significant oxidation reactions.
Good oxide layer formation: Pure nickel wire will form a dense oxide layer in the atmosphere, which can effectively prevent further oxidation reactions and corrosion. This oxide layer provides a protective layer that prevents corrosive media from coming into direct contact with the nickel material.
Electrochemical properties of nickel: Nickel has good electrochemical properties, including a low standard potential and high anodic polarization ability. This allows pure nickel wire to inhibit the occurrence of electrochemical reactions in an electrochemical environment, thereby reducing the possibility of corrosion.
Metal crystal structure: The metal crystal structure of pure nickel wire has high stability and uniformity, which plays a positive role in resisting the invasion and diffusion of corrosive media. The uniformity of the metal crystal structure makes pure nickel wire better resistant to corrosion at the microscopic level.
It should be noted that although pure nickel wire has good corrosion resistance, it may still be corroded to a certain extent under certain extreme corrosive conditions. Therefore, during specific use, it is still necessary to consider the actual corrosive environment and corrosive media, and take appropriate corrosion protection measures to ensure its durability and reliability.
FAQ
Q: In which industries are pure nickel wires widely used?
Answer: Pure nickel wire is widely used in industries such as electronics, electrical engineering, heating element manufacturing, laboratory research, chemical processing, aerospace, and marine industries.
Q: What is the corrosion resistance of pure nickel wire?
Answer: Pure nickel wire has excellent corrosion resistance and can resist a variety of corrosive media, including organic acids, inorganic acids, alkaline media, high-temperature corrosion and seawater.
Q: What is the role of pure nickel wire in heating elements?
Answer: Pure nickel wire plays a role in providing uniform and stable heating effects in the heating element. It can withstand high-temperature environments and has excellent thermal conductivity, making it suitable for industrial heating, household appliances, and automotive parts.
Q: What are the advantages of pure nickel wire compared with other materials?
Answer: Compared with other materials, pure nickel wire has excellent corrosion resistance, high electrical conductivity, high thermal conductivity and magnetic properties. It is also malleable and workable, suitable for various shapes and sizes.
